Scott Embry’s Friday Carnarvon Preview Posted on August 1, 2019 | Posted by Scott Embry Scott Embry’s Preview Race 1 PATRONISM has run three minor placings this preparation for the premier yard of the Gascoyne. Should come out running and go close again. CARSON DRIVE continues to knock on the door to break maiden status. GRAND OPENING can improve off his first start on the dirt. ALL THAT LADY has been whacking away on the dirt but is in the mix. Numbers: 2 – 3 – 6 – 9 Suggested Bet – PATRONISM WIN Race 2 NEWMARRACARRA beat the flying Behrooz two starts ago before going past him again only to be run down late by Stride Out. This race looks his for the taking. NET PROFIT never got into it first-up. If he steps from the inside he loves the 1000 at Carnarvon. CLEVE’S WATCHING is looking for further but is honest and almost caused the upset first-up. IN THE MOSH PIT comes out of maiden grade and straight into the deep end. Numbers: 2 – 1 – 3 – 6 Suggested Bet – NEWMARRACARRA WIN Race 3 STRIDE OUT won well at a big price fresh. If he repeats that performance he looks set to win this race. MAGNATION was having his first start for a new trainer and first start on the dirt. Improves for the experience. VAN ISLAND was beaten 13L first-up but in a far tougher race than this. RUN FOR A REASON has dropped off a shade. Is normally ultra-consistent. Numbers: 4 – 2 – 1 – 3 Suggested Bet – STRIDE OUT WIN Race 4 FARALON vs ESPRESSO LASS was an intriguing battle last start. The start will be all important with FARALON drawn the inside but provided Bennett can get him away safely he either leads or sits on them and should make it a hattrick. ESPRESSO LASS is getting closer and closer to another win. BULL BAILEY rarely run a bad race. DIAMONDS FOR ALL gave huge cheek when allowed to run last start. Interesting to see if Hopwood adopts same tactics. Numbers: 1 – 4 – 3 – 6 Suggested Bet – FARALON WIN Race 5 MEGAMIND continues on his merry way. He is unstoppable at the minute and a huge horse who should carry the weight no worries. CORPORATE LARRIKIN up to 1400m is better suited and if Kennedy finds the front it could be catch me if you can. PORTRAIT LAO steps up in grade but won very well last start. HONORFIC can improve at his second dirt outing. Numbers: 1 – 2 – 4 – 3 Suggested Bet – MEGAMIND WIN Race 6 PREMIO MOMENTO went close last start when stepping up in trip and finding the front. Peta Edwards should have him rolling a fair way from home and this looks another winnable race. ALMASTER is better suited at 1400 than 1200 and was a nice run fresh. STRATOSPHILLY was crunched at Roebourne on Cup Day and ran well. VITAL BOOM just doesn’t finish races off. Numbers: 2 – 1 – 9 – 4 Suggested Bet – PREMIO MOMENTO WIN Quaddie (Race 3 – 6) 2,3,4 1,4 1 1,2 Market Market
